2核2G配置的阿里云服务器可以运行Windows Server,但是否“适合”取决于你的具体使用场景。以下是详细分析:
✅ 技术上可行
- 最低系统要求:
- Windows Server(如 2016/2019/2022)官方推荐至少 2核 CPU 和 2GB 内存。
- 所以 2核2G 刚好满足最低安装和启动要求。
⚠️ 实际使用中的局限性
| 项目 | 说明 |
|---|---|
| 内存不足 | Windows Server 系统本身在空闲状态下就可能占用 1.2–1.5GB 内存,仅剩不到 1GB 可用于运行应用程序,容易导致频繁使用虚拟内存(页面文件),影响性能。 |
| 运行服务受限 | 若需运行 IIS、SQL Server、远程桌面、域控制器等服务,2G 内存会非常吃紧,可能导致卡顿甚至崩溃。 |
| 用户体验差 | 图形化界面操作(如远程桌面)会变得缓慢,尤其在多用户或并发操作时。 |
| 更新与安全补丁 | 安装系统更新时可能因资源不足导致失败或长时间卡顿。 |
📌 适用场景(勉强可用)
以下轻量级用途勉强可接受:
- 学习/测试环境(如练习 Active Directory、组策略)
- 极轻量的 Web 服务器(静态页面,IIS + 少量访问)
- 文件共享服务器(少量用户)
- 远程开发调试(无大型应用)
❌ 不推荐场景
- 运行 SQL Server / MySQL / 数据库服务
- 多用户远程桌面服务
- 高并发网站或应用
- 虚拟机宿主或运行多个服务
- 生产环境关键业务
✅ 建议配置(更合适)
| 用途 | 推荐配置 |
|---|---|
| 测试/学习 | 2核4G(最低建议) |
| 生产环境 | 4核8G 起步,根据负载增加 |
🔧 优化建议(如果必须用 2核2G)
- 使用 Windows Server Core 版本(无 GUI,节省资源)
- 关闭不必要的服务(如打印机服务、搜索等)
- 增加系统盘 ESSD 性能,提升虚拟内存效率
- 定期清理日志和临时文件
- 使用轻量级监控工具
结论
2核2G 的阿里云服务器可以运行 Windows Server,但仅限于轻量测试或学习用途,不适合生产环境或运行多个服务。建议升级到 2核4G 或更高配置以获得良好体验。
如果你主要用于部署网站、数据库或企业应用,建议选择 Linux 系统(如 CentOS、Ubuntu)搭配相同配置,性能和资源利用率会显著优于 Windows Server。
CLOUD云计算